Higher, wider spraying

Published on 17 January 2022

AMAZONE’s Pantera 4504-HW self-propelled sprayer now boasts a high-clearance chassis with fully adjustable track width and ground clearance for use in a wide variety of crops and row spacings. Track width can be hydraulically adjusted from 2.25 to 3 m with a ground clearance of 1.25 or 2.45 m, or optionally, an extra wide 3.2 m track width with a ground clearance of 1.7 m.

CLAAS Harvest Centre Product Manager – AMAZONE, Steve Gorman, says the improvements enable rapid, stable and comfortable spraying operations. “The angled lifting cylinders provide large clearance under the machine whilst still providing tremendous stability,” he says.

The optional SunflowerKit enables the Pantera-HW to be used in tall crops without causing excessive plant damage. “This kit consists of crop dividers, drive wheel gearbox covers and an underbelly cover,” Steve says. “The crop dividers precisely separate the plants between the rows directly in front of the tyres. The profile of the flexible underbelly sheet allows sunflowers to gently slide under the machine without hindrance.”

An optional lift module can be used to raise the Super-L2 boom by a further 70 cm. “When used with this lift module, the Pantera-HW has an application height of 3.85 m, measured from the lower edge of the nozzle,” Steve says.

Like all AMAZONE spraying units, Pantera 4504-HW features the SmartCentre control system for easy operation.

“Instead of operating taps, the TwinTerminal 7.0 utilises a pressure-sensitive touchscreen, which functions perfectly even when wearing gloves. The user just selects the desired function and the sprayer adjusts itself automatically. Two different filling profiles can be stored in the job computer. The operator just has to couple the filling hose and the machine will automatically fill the spray agent tank and fresh water rinse tank up to the desired levels. The operator can also pause the filling of the spray agent tank at any time.”

There are three automatic cleaning programs: boom rinsing, quick clean and intensive clean. “Simply select the function and the Pantera adjusts everything for fully automatic cleaning of the entire machine,” Steve says. “In addition, the induction bowl is automatically rinsed after every fill."

The Comfort-Pack plus configuration includes a fresh water pump with an output capacity of 160 L/minute. “This can be used to supply the induction bowl with fresh water from the fresh water tank during bowser filling,” Steve says. “The fresh water pump can be used to fill the fresh water tank and the spray agent tank in parallel via the suction port. The additional fresh water pump also enables faster cleaning.”
